Note: Note that you can also fit 27.5 wheels in bigger sizes. With size L you can fit tyres with shorter knobs, e.g. Racing Ralph with OK clearance, e.g. Nobby Nic (both 2.35" on 30mm internal width rim) had almost none space next to BB. Size XL should chew them up with more confidence as it offers 5mm longer chainstay
